WHAT IS THE VESSEL

The Vessel is an architectural structure and tourist attraction in NYC. The city built it as part of the Hudson Yards urban redevelopment project in Manhattan. Hudson Yards is in Midtown West, New York, United States. Its complex structure and shape are reminiscent of a honeycomb. In terms of size, the Vessel in NYC reaches a height of 16 stories and includes 154 flights of stairs, nearly 2,500 steps and 80 viewing terraces for visitors.

As for the cost of construction, this is estimated at between $150 million and $200 million.

The Vessel in New York first opened to the public in 2019

Two interesting facts about the Vessel: the first is that the parts to build it were individually manufactured in Italy and transported one by one to New York. The second is that next to its name you very often see the three letters TKA which stand for “Temporarily Known As.” Its name in fact has created various controversies and as a result it is not yet a definitive name.

WHERE IS THE VESSEL IN NYC

The Vessel is located in NYC on the west side of Midtown Manhattan. The area where you will find it is called Hudson Yards and represents the most recently built neighborhood in New York City. The river you see next to The Vessel is the Hudson. This river divides New York City and New Jersey.

HOW TO GO TO THE VESSEL IN NYC

To get to the Vessel in NYC in my opinion there are two very viable options. The first is to walk while the second is to take the subway.

If you decide to walk, the easiest starting point to find from a tourist point of view is Macy’s Herald Square.

Macy’s Mall is on 34th Street at the intersection with 6th Avenue.

Use Macy’s as the starting point for your walk towards Vessel NYC. From here it is in fact about a 20-minute walk at a normal pace.

To reach the Vessel from Macy’s you must walk west on 34th Street until you reach the intersection with 11th Avenue. Here you will see on your left the Hudson Yards Shopping Center and consequently also the giant Vessel.

How to get to the NYC vessel by subway

The New York City subway connects Times Square directly with the Vessel.

The line you need to take is the number 7. This is easily recognized by its purple color.

From Times Square to the Vessel is only 1 subway stop. With this means of transportation it will therefore take you less than 5 minutes to get to The Vessel.

This is in my opinion the fastest way to visit this part of Manhattan in New York City.

Why is the vessel in NYC closed

The Vessel in NYC can now be admired exclusively from the outside. This was not the case when the Vessel opened to the public in March 2019.

In fact, at first, visitors could climb the architectural structure and admire the beautiful Hudson Yards complex and the entire West Side of Manhattan.

As you can see from the image above, though, the protective barriers of the Vessel in New York were not high enough, and as a result several people chose this tourist attraction as a place to commit suicide.

After the first suicide cases, the city of New York decided to close the Vessel. After a few month it was reopened with measures to mitigate the risk of suicide. These included the fact that one could not visit alone and the fact that one had to buy a ticket costing $10.

This, unfortunately, did not help. In June 2019 there was another suicide case and since then NYC decided to close the Vessel to the public.

Will the Vessel in NYC open again in the future? No one knows. There is currently no plan of action to allow the architectural structure at Hudson Yards to be reopened to the public again.

when will the vessel be dismantled

Although rumors in recent months about the possibility of dismantling the Vessel in NYC, for now there is nothing concrete. The Vessel remains at Hudson Yards, and while you can no longer get on it, it is still an iconic piece of NYC to visit outside.
